Category: Library (Lib) Group: Python 2.5 >Status: Closed Resolution: Accepted Priority: 5 Submitted By: Georg Brandl (gbrandl) Assigned to: Georg Brandl (gbrandl) Summary: new exit and quit objects Initial Comment: As discussed on python-dev, starting with http://mail.python.org/pipermail/python-dev/2006-March/062156.html. Here I'm taking the "quit() is synonymous to sys.exit()" with a special __repr__ approach.
